✦ Synopsis
Mixing of multi-quark components in the non-singlet scalar mesons and the flavor singlet L(1405) baryon with negative parity are studied in the QCD sum rule. We propose a formulation to evaluate cross-correlators of qq(qqq) and qqqq ðqqqqqÞ operators and to define mixing of different Fock states in the sum rule. It is applied to the non-singlet scalar mesons and L(1405) baryon. We find that the multi-quark operators predict lower masses than the qq(qqq) operators and that the multi-quark states are dominant in the lowest mass states.
